Jun. 10th, 2017 10:27 am1. Lady Killer. Comic by Joelle Jones (the cover artist from Mockingbird, and also interior art of Chelsea Cain's first issue). Josie Schuller is a suburban housewife in the 60's who also happens to kill people for the government. I feel no one is surprised that I read that premise and went "THAT SOUNDS AMAZING WHERE DO I SIGN UP." or words to that effect. I quite liked it, the art is lovely, and the story is interesting enough to keep me reading.
